12 Proven Strategies to Promote a Frontend Development Tool to Professional Developers
Marketing a frontend development tool to professional developers requires a targeted, technically nuanced approach centered on delivering value and building trust. Developers prioritize tools that enhance productivity, integrate flawlessly into their workflows, and solve real development challenges. Here are 12 strategic, actionable ways a marketing specialist can effectively promote a frontend development tool to professional developers.
1. Deeply Understand Your Target Developer Persona
Create detailed developer personas by analyzing:
- Job roles and seniority: Frontend engineers, UI/UX designers, full-stack devs, tech leads
- Tech stacks: React, Angular, Vue, Svelte, TypeScript, Webpack
- Pain points: Performance bottlenecks, debugging complexity, code maintainability, build times
- Goals: Productivity improvements, scalability, modern architecture adoption
- Work cultures: Startups, enterprises, remote freelancers
Use tools like Zigpoll for surveys and monitor GitHub discussions or forums to identify language and priorities. This insight guides messaging, feature prioritization, and channel selection tailored to developer needs.
2. Product-Led Content Marketing Focused on Developer Education
Create content that educates, solves problems, and showcases your tool’s unique strengths:
- Technical blogs and tutorials: In-depth articles with code samples demonstrating real-world problem solving.
- Video walkthroughs: Step-by-step feature demos on YouTube or Vimeo that focus on integration and practical usage.
- Interactive playgrounds or live demos: Enable developers to experiment on your website or platforms like CodeSandbox.
- Case studies: Document measurable improvements, e.g., reduced bundle size or faster load times, including client quotes.
- Open-source tools or plugins: Hosting projects on GitHub invites contribution and trust.
Leverage platforms like Dev.to and Hashnode to publish content where developers already engage.
3. Engage Actively Within Developer Communities
Participate authentically where developers congregate:
- Forums and Q&A: Provide valuable answers on Stack Overflow, Reddit’s r/frontend, and r/webdev.
- Contribute or sponsor open-source projects related to your tool to demonstrate commitment.
- Host or sponsor webinars, meetups, and conferences to showcase your expertise.
- Launch dedicated community spaces on Slack or Discord to foster discussion and support.
Consistent presence builds goodwill and positions your tool as part of the developer ecosystem.
4. Apply Developer-Centric Messaging and Communication
Use clear, precise, and honest language that prioritizes facts over hype:
- Highlight specific technical benefits: e.g., “reduces bundle size by 30%” or “integrates seamlessly with Webpack and Babel.”
- Display benchmarks and code snippets illustrating key features.
- Transparently communicate tool limitations or roadmap to build trust.
- Emphasize compatibility with popular IDEs, testing libs, and CI/CD pipelines.
Developers value authenticity; avoid marketing jargon and focus on clear, pragmatic value propositions.
5. Provide Freemium Models and Risk-Free Trials
Allow developers to try your tool without barriers:
- Offer a generous freemium tier with core features.
- Provide free trials with easy signup and minimal setup.
- Encourage integration into existing projects to experience real benefits.
Lowering entry barriers accelerates adoption and drives organic evangelism.
6. Optimize for SEO with Technical Keywords and Content
Target developer search intent with SEO strategies tailored for technical audiences:
- Use long-tail, problem-focused keywords like “React frontend component library with accessibility” or “fast CSS-in-JS solution compatible with Next.js.”
- Develop comprehensive guides, FAQs, and tutorials that address common frontend challenges.
- Optimize metadata, implement schema.org markup, and use rich snippets to improve SERP visibility.
- Regularly update evergreen content to stay relevant in search rankings.
Tools like Ahrefs or Moz can help identify target keywords for your niche.
7. Create Comprehensive, Developer-Friendly Documentation
High-quality docs reduce friction and increase adoption:
- Step-by-step installation and setup guides.
- API references with search functionality and code examples.
- Tutorials ranging from beginner to advanced use cases.
- Troubleshooting guides and detailed changelogs with version history.
Leverage documentation frameworks like Docusaurus or VuePress to build responsive, easy-to-navigate docs that serve as an onboarding hub.
8. Publish Transparent Performance and Compatibility Benchmarks
Developers rely on data-driven evaluations:
- Show detailed benchmarks comparing build size, runtime speed, memory usage versus competing tools.
- Provide compatibility matrices covering browsers, frameworks, and tooling integrations.
- Use clear visuals—charts, graphs, and tables—with source data linked transparently.
Such quantitative evidence reduces switching costs and builds confidence.
9. Amplify User-Generated Content, Reviews, and Case Studies
Leverage authentic developer voices:
- Encourage blog posts, YouTube reviews, and testimonials from users.
- Host a showcase or gallery of projects built with your tool on your website.
- Promote user-generated tutorials and extension projects.
- Incentivize sharing on social media platforms like Twitter and LinkedIn.
Peer validation carries high trust and influences developer decision-making heavily.
10. Host Hackathons and Coding Challenges to Boost Engagement
Create interactive, competitive events that highlight your tool’s strengths:
- Organize hackathons focused on building real-world frontend applications using your tool.
- Run coding challenges that solve common frontend problems to demonstrate key features.
- Offer prizes such as swag, subscriptions, or monetary rewards to encourage participation.
- Broadcast events through live streams and social media to increase visibility.
This hands-on engagement fosters deeper product understanding and community enthusiasm.
11. Ensure Seamless Integration with Popular Developer Toolchains
Reduce friction by integrating with tools developers already use:
- Support CI/CD platforms like GitHub Actions, CircleCI, and Jenkins.
- Provide IDE plugins/extensions for VSCode and JetBrains.
- Offer official support for popular frameworks like React, Vue, Angular.
- Publish packages to npm and provide clear versioning and upgrade guides.
Integration signals professionalism and eases adoption into existing workflows.
12. Deliver Personalized Support and Developer Advocacy Programs
Exceptional support and advocacy build long-term loyalty:
- Provide live chat, dedicated Slack channels, or forums for rapid issue resolution.
- Establish a developer advocacy team to engage via conferences, webinars, and online forums.
- Maintain active social media presence responding transparently to queries.
- Offer early access, beta programs, and user feedback loops to involve developers in shaping the product.
When developers feel supported and valued, they become powerful evangelists.
Conclusion
To successfully promote a frontend development tool to professional developers, marketing specialists must combine deep audience insight with technical content marketing, active community engagement, and authentic communication. Prioritizing developer-friendly messaging, transparent performance data, seamless integrations, and excellent support cultivates trust and accelerates adoption within discerning developer communities.
For collecting targeted user insights to refine strategies, consider using tools like Zigpoll, designed specifically for developer feedback loops.
Applying these 12 strategies holistically will position your frontend tool as an essential, trusted asset in professional developers’ toolkits, driving sustainable growth and product advocacy.